Possible Causes of Mold and Structural Damage

Moisture is the top culprit behind mold growth and structural deterioration in homes and businesses. When water leaks from roofing issues, plumbing failures, or faulty appliances go unnoticed, it creates an ideal environment for mold spores to thrive. Over time, these hidden moisture problems weaken building materials like drywall, wood framing, and insulation, leading to substantial damage.

In addition to persistent leaks, high humidity levels and poor ventilation can contribute to the development of mold and structural issues. If humidity rises above normal levels, it can cause condensation on walls and ceilings, further promoting mold growth. Without proper airflow and moisture control, even minor water intrusions can escalate into serious structural concerns, putting your property’s safety at risk.

How Our Experts Can Fix Mold and Structural Damage

Our team begins with a thorough assessment to identify the extent of water intrusion and mold growth. Using advanced moisture detection tools, we locate hidden sources of water and evaluate compromised building materials. This step ensures the restoration process targets all affected areas effectively, preventing future issues.

Next, we carefully remove all damaged materials, including mold-infested drywall, insulation, or wood. Our experts sanitize the area using EPA-approved antimicrobial solutions to eliminate mold spores and inhibit regrowth. We also repair structural weaknesses by replacing compromised framing and drywall with high-quality, moisture-resistant materials to restore safety and integrity.

Once the repairs are complete, we implement comprehensive drying and ventilation solutions. Our team uses indust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to remove excess moisture, promoting a healthier indoor environment. Frequently Asked Questions

What are the early signs of mold and structural damage?

Visible mold growth, musty odors, water stains on walls or ceilings, and peeling paint are common indicators. Additionally, unexplained increases in humidity levels or discovered water leaks can point to underlying structural issues and mold problems that need immediate attention.

How long does the restoration process usually take?

The duration depends on the extent of damage. Minor issues might be resolved within a few days, while more severe cases requiring substantial repairs can take a week or longer. Our team works efficiently to restore your property as quickly as possible without compromising quality.

Is mold removal safe for my family and pets?

Yes. We follow strict safety protocols and use EPA-approved antimicrobial solutions that are safe for occupants once the work is complete. Our team ensures the affected areas are thoroughly cleaned and dried, creating a healthy environment for your family and pets.

Can I prevent mold growth after restoration?

Preventative measures include maintaining low indoor humidity levels, ensuring proper ventilation, and addressing leaks promptly. Regular inspections and professional moisture control can significantly reduce the risk of mold re-emergence and structural issues.
